I’ve mentioned this magnificent magnolia here before. It’s just in front of the Cathedral and has been a landmark for about 80 years. But just look at it now. Apparently it’s been in bad health for some time, but recently it’s looking particularly sad (I took this photo last week). They say it’s from all the construction that has gone on, putting in the tram line and pedestrianising the street. But today I saw that it seems like the city council is now taking steps to salvage this wonderful tree. At least I hope that’s what they’re doing and not just digging it up.
